Global equities have been suffering over the last few weeks, as Covid cases rise across Europe and North America. The hopes for a further US stimulus package are dwindling ahead of the upcoming US elections. But all is not doom and gloom as we do not see a significant pull back in markets as existing stimulus measures remain in place.
UK equities continue to underperform other markets as international investors shy away, given the uncertainty of the outcome of Brexit discussions. Also the UK FTSE100 has a high concentration of value stocks, in areas such as energy and financials, which are currently out of favour but history tells us that at some point there will be a mean reversion to value investing away from growth (IT companies) but when this happens remains unclear. We are currently 9.5% underweight to the UK market compared to the benchmark, with overweight positions to North America and Europe.
